[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
0008549061
005 153 59 28
12592250
13 62 7 594 047
1378084CT0
17220PM3Y01
17220PWAJ10
1744454
23731-EC00A
37510-PNA-003
or
Post Buying Request
Suppliers
BERGKRAFT
BK8200262
Find The OE Number:
0154262
ZX120166
FEBI BILSTEIN
02194
Find The OE Number:
0 154 262
PE Automotive
126.020-00A
Find The OE Number:
0154262